EC5: Tiffany Lyons was just hired as the assistant treasurer of Key West Stores. The company is a specialty chain store with nine retail stores concentrated in one metropolitan area. Among other things, the payment of all invoices is centralized in one of the departments Tiffany will manage. Her primary responsibility is to maintain the company’s high credit rating by paying all bills when due and to take advantage of all cash discounts.
Jay Barnes, the former assistant treasurer who has been promoted to treasurer, is training Tiffany in her new duties. He instructs Tiffany that she is to continue the practice of preparing all checks “net of discount” and dating the checks the last day of the discount period. “But,” Jay continues, “we always hold the checks at least 4 days beyond the discount period before mailing them. That way, we get another 4 days of interest on your money. Most of our creditors need our business and don’t complain. And, if they scream about our missing the discount period, we blame it on the mailroom or the post office. We’ve only lost one discount out of every hundred we take that way. I think everybody does it. By the way, welcome to our team!”

On August 3rd, 1900, Harvey Firestone founded the Firestone Tire and Rubber Company (“Firestone”) in Akron, Ohio. Known primarily for its eponymous tires, Firestone, from 1900 through the 1970’s, became one of the largest and most successful manufacturing companies in the United States. Facilitated by the personal friendship between Harvey Firestone and Henry Ford, the Firestone company sold millions of automotive tires to the Ford Motor Company, and the other great American car companies, throughout the 20th century.
In 1926, to source raw materials for its tires, Firestone created the largest rubber plantation in the world in the West African country of Liberia. Firestone worked closely with the Liberian government at the time of the establishment of the operation in 1926, and this successful and effective working relationship continued for the next 63 years.
In 1990, Charles Taylor founded the National Patriotic Front of Liberia (“NPFL”) and initiated a civil war against the incumbent government and president, Samuel Doe. At this time, the NPFL succeeded in overthrowing President Doe and taking control of all of Liberia, except for the capital city of Monrovia. Taylor and the NPFL seized and took control of the Firestone rubber plantation (known as the Harbel Plantation). As the rebels closed in on the plantation, the American expatriate employees (the managers of the operation) boarded a plane and left Liberia, leaving the native Liberian Firestone employees, and hundreds of millions of dollars of industrial investment, behind.
